"Elevation: 8,944 ft The Holzwarth Historic Site gets its name from John Holzwarth Sr. and his family who built a ranch at this location in 1917. Interpretative boards detail the challenges of ranching in this remote location. Eventually, they redeveloped the ranch to be a destination fishing ranch called the Hozlwarth Trout Lodge. The site features a stroller-friendly path with views of the Kawuneeche Valley. We were surprised to learn the small stream here is actually the Colorado River – the very same mighty river that carved out the Grand Canyon. The Colorado River starts right here in Rocky Mountain National Park as the modest creek you can see here at the Holzwarth Historic Site. Across the bridge over the Colorado River, you can visit the preserved cabins from the Holzwarth ranch. At certain times, you can also go into one of the cabins and learn more about the site’s history from one of the park’s volunteers. https://thatcoloradocouple.com/holzwarth-historic-site/"

"Holzwarth Historic Site is on the western side of the park, closer to the Grand Lake entrance. It has a large parking lot, picnic tables and vault toilets. The hike is very easy and flat until you get to the buildings. Even there, it was still stroller friendly. The buildings and surrounding area are quite interesting and the setting is pretty amazing. You'll get to hike over the Colorado River also. We did not see fly fisherman there but it looked like a great place to do so. "
